Cruel and Unusual Punishment
Punishment that is considered unacceptable due to the suffering, pain, or humiliation it inflicts on the person subjected to it, prohibited by the eighth amendment in the US Constitution.
Deadly Force
The use of force that is likely to cause death or serious bodily harm to another person.
Sexual Assaults
Unwanted or forced sexual acts imposed on someone without their consent.
Inmates
Individuals confined within a prison or jail as a result of criminal convictions or awaiting legal proceedings.
